titleOfInvention | Molecular switch for controlling pollen male sterility calcium fluctuation and application thereof |
abstract | The invention relates to the field of genetic engineering, in particular to a molecular switch for controlling pollen male sterility calcium fluctuation and an application thereof. A calcium signal switch molecule according to the invention contains a Ca2+/Mg2+ channel molecule CAC-1, an inhibitor CAC-2 of the Ca2+/Mg2+ channel molecule CAC-1 and a calcium binding protein CMA, wherein the calcium channel activity of the Ca2+/Mg2+ channel molecule CAC-1 is inhibited by the CAC-2; and the CMA simultaneously interacts with the CAC-2 and the CAC-1 so that the inhibition of the CAC-2 to the calcium ion transport activity of the CAC-1 is released. |
